Is 487 185 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 487 185 is about 697.986.

Thus, the square root of 487 185 is not an integer, and therefore 487 185 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 487 185?

The square of a number (here 487 185) is the result of the product of this number (487 185) by itself (i.e., 487 185 × 487 185); the square of 487 185 is sometimes called "raising 487 185 to the power 2", or "487 185 squared".

The square of 487 185 is 237 349 224 225 because 487 185 × 487 185 = 487 1852 = 237 349 224 225.

As a consequence, 487 185 is the square root of 237 349 224 225.
